1-hydroxy-2-methyl-2-(e)-butenyl 4-diphosphate is soluble (in water) and a moderately acidic compound (based on its pKa). 1-hydroxy-2-methyl-2-(e)-butenyl 4-diphosphate can be found in a number of food items such as butternut, pigeon pea, saskatoon berry, and ostrich fern, which makes 1-hydroxy-2-methyl-2-(e)-butenyl 4-diphosphate a potential biomarker for the consumption of these food products.
